Editorial Policy

Last Updated: July 31, 2026

The Digital Today (thedigitaltoday.in) is an independent editorial research publication covering artificial intelligence, search ecosystems, digital visibility, and the future of business discovery in India and globally.

Our promise to readers is simple: our editorial judgment is not for sale. It is never shaped, influenced, or altered by advertising, commercial sponsorship, or affiliate partnerships.

Absolute editorial independence. All rankings, industry benchmarks, and research findings are produced using the frameworks detailed on our Methodology page. No enterprise, software provider, agency, or individual can purchase a placement, buy a higher ranking, or pay for inclusion in any report we publish. Any future monetization (display advertising, sponsorship banners) will be kept completely separate from research output.

Sourcing and evidentiary standards. Every analytical claim, market metric, and evaluation we publish is backed by publicly available evidence, verifiable data, or direct testing wherever practical. Where evidence is scarce or unverified, we say so explicitly rather than filling the gap with assumption.

Bylines. Content on this site is published under the institutional byline “The Digital Today Research.” Regardless of byline, every fact is independently verified before publication.

Responsible AI-assisted production. We use AI tools to scale our research and drafting workflow — for market research and data parsing, structural drafting, semantic analysis, and copy-editing, and occasionally to assist with editorial imagery, infographics, and charts. No article, report, or creative asset is ever published without human review. A human editor reviews, fact-checks, and takes final responsibility for every word, chart, and figure published. As the team grows, this practice — and this policy — will be updated to reflect that.

Regulatory compliance. The Digital Today adheres to the Code of Ethics prescribed under India’s Information Technology (Intermediary Guidelines and Digital Media Ethics Code) Rules, 2021, including fairness and accuracy in our assessments, respect for intellectual property, and a structured, timely process for reader grievances and corrections.

Corrections. We keep a transparent record of our mistakes. When factual errors occur, they’re corrected swiftly and on the record — see our Corrections Policy for how to report one.
